Three Bulgarian men are on trial in Paris for alleged involvement in spray-painting blood-red hands on the city’s Holocaust Memorial, with courts expected to give their verdict. French intelligence services link the act of vandalism to a campaign by Russia to destabilise France and other Western societies. FRANCE 24’s Shirli Sitbon went to the trial and tells us more about the importance of this case.
